要按照多个逻辑条件筛选R数据框的类别ID,可以使用逻辑运算符(如“&”和“|”)结合条件语句来实现。以下是一个代码示例:
# 创建一个示例数据框
df <- data.frame(ID = c(1, 2, 3, 4, 5),
Category = c("A", "B", "A", "C", "B"),
Value = c(10, 15, 8, 12, 7))
# 按照多个逻辑条件筛选类别ID
filtered_ids <- df$ID[df$Category == "A" & df$Value > 9]
# 输出筛选结果
print(filtered_ids)
在上述示例中,我们首先创建了一个名为df的数据框,其中包含三列:ID、Category和Value。然后,我们使用逻辑运算符“&”和条件语句df$Category == "A" & df$Value > 9来筛选满足条件的类别ID。最后,我们将筛选结果存储在filtered_ids变量中,并使用print函数输出结果。
请根据实际需求修改条件语句和数据框的列名以适应您的具体情况。
上一篇:按照多个列排序
下一篇:按照多个排序键对文件列表进行排序